About Thorp

Thorp, Washington is home to 1 public schools, with combined enrollment of approximately 247 students. By school count, it is a sparse city.

Schools in Thorp average about 247 students each, 45% noticeably below the Washington norm.

Five-year track record. Across the same 7-year window, public-school enrollment climbed 41%: 175 students in SY 2017-18 versus 247 in SY 2024-25. The White share of public-school enrollment declined from 92% to 79%.
